Massachusetts will soon offer free associatedegrees for people who don't already hold a degree. These initiatives are slated to take effect in the fall 2024 semester. Massachusetts residents will soon be able to pursue a tuition-free associatedegree or certificate at a local community college.

The new program includes guaranteed admission to UMass for the top 10% of community college students in Massachusetts as well as at least $2,500 per semester — or $5,000 annually — for a combined minimum of $10,000 for the students' final two years of college.

Most Widely Available Programs in Women's Prisons The Alliance for HigherEducation in Prison found that most degrees offered in all CIP programs are associatedegrees, followed by bachelor's degrees at less than half the number. Only six provided master's degrees.
RN Requirements The pathways to becoming an RN in New York vary based on where you earned your nursing degree and whether you already have an RN license in another state. If you want to get your initial registered nurse license in New York , you’ll need to: Earn an associatedegree in nursing (ADN) or bachelor's in nursing (BSN).

Historically Black colleges and universities (HBCUs) play a vital role in the US highereducation system. HBCUs blend culture, history, and rigorous academics while educating a racially diverse student body and offering a rich cultural history to students.
